Specifications
Insulation Color: Black
Contact Finish Thickness - Post: --
Contact Material: Beryllium Copper
Contact Shape: Circular
Insulation Material: Polycyclohexylenedimethylene Terephthalate (PCT), Polyester, Glass Filled
Applications: --
Voltage Rating: --
Current Rating: 1A
Features: --
Ingress Protection: --
Mated Stacking Heights: --
Contact Finish - Post: Tin
Material Flammability Rating: UL94 V-0
Operating Temperature: -55°C ~ 125°C
Contact Length - Post: --
Insulation Height: 0.087" (2.20mm)
Series: 851
Contact Finish Thickness - Mating: Flash
Contact Finish - Mating: Gold
Fastening Type: Push-Pull
Termination: Solder
Mounting Type: Surface Mount, Right Angle
Row Spacing - Mating: --
Number of Rows: 1
Pitch - Mating: 0.050" (1.27mm)
Number of Positions Loaded: All
Number of Positions: 39
Style: Board to Board
Contact Type: Female Socket
Connector Type: Socket
Part Status: Active
Packaging: Bulk
